SMT was delisted on the 14th of September, 2016.
24 hedge funds and large institutions have $16.3M invested in SMART TECHNOLOGIES INC COM NEW in 2015 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 1 funds opening new positions, 5 increasing their positions, 7 reducing their positions, and 3 closing their positions.
